
If you’ve been holding out for the right moment to book your spring travel (or you’re looking for any excuse to book, because same), the following destinations might be worth considering.
New data from Dollar Flight Club has shown that airfare to several major destinations has dropped dramatically compared to the same time last year, including nearby beach hot spots and European cities.
Here are the top places where travelers are seeing the biggest savings right now:
Cancún, Mexico

gettyThe analysis found that Cancún is seeing a major price cut this year with airfare to the beach-lover’s favorite down more than 35% year-over-year. The average price of roundtrip tickets fell to around $250 compared to $389 last spring.
Marrakech, Morocco

gettyMarrakech is a bucket-list destination for many and now might be the time to hop on that flight. The analysis found that flights to Marrakech are down 31% compared to last year. This drop allows travelers to enjoy a more budget-friendly and accessible trip to a further flung destination.
Bogotá, Colombia

gettyNext on the list is Bogotá, Colombia. The South American city has dropped 27% year over year with airfare to the city sitting at around $233 (down from $319). Bogotá is considered a gateway to the rest of Colombia and is a great starting point for further travels throughout South America as well.
Milan, Italy

gettyDreaming of an Italian getaway? Now might be your chance. Dollar Flight Club shows that flights to Milan are down 23% compared to last year with the average fare sitting around $323 as opposed to $418 last year.
Mexico City, Mexico

gettyMexico City rounds out the top five. Flights to the capital of Mexico are down 22% year over year with average ticket prices sitting at about $270 as opposed to $348. Mexico City is already a major destination but this fall in flight price gives travelers one more reason to head south.
